Businesses and residents throughout Exeter are invited to drop off sacks of confidential waste to be shredded free of charge at a one-day event at Exeter City Football Club car park on Thursday 28 January, from 10am to 4pm.

The event is hosted by recycling and waste specialists, Coastal Recycling, who offer a confidential waste shredding service to keep Devon SMEs compliant and safe. They are facilitating the free confidential shredding day to mark European Data Protection Day 2016.

The confidential shredding service from Coastal Recycling offers a corporate solution to Britain’s increased threat from identity fraudsters who target gaps in data protection, costing the UK over £2.7bn a year. To crack down on preventable fraud, the government will fine businesses of any size up to £500,000 for breaching the Data Protection Act. This could be as a result of failure to encrypt personal information, confusing customer records or not disposing of records correctly.

The new flexible shredding service will collect, shred, recycle and provide certification for each sack of confidential waste either as a one-off purge, or as part of a regular service. It is the perfect solution for any business or individual who processes personal information, financial details, client records or databases.

The collection can take place either at the workplace or off-site, thanks to the specialist equipment fitted inside the lorry. The built in shredder can process kilos of paper per hour, leaving the contents completely unrecognisable before it is recycled. Uniformed and security checked drivers operate the high security vehicle, which is also fitted with CCTV and trackers.
